About this vintage design furniture
Large orange red Arne Jacobsen Billiard hanging lamp designed by Arne Jacobsen for Louis Poulsen in the 1960s. These enamel lamps provide direct down light and are often used for above billiard tables. The condition is still very good and the wiring has been checked by an electrician. The lamp still contains the original porcelain screw bulb holder, also suitable for fluorescent lamps and LED lamps. Dimensions: h x d 39 x 44 cm.

About the designer
Arne Emil JACOBSEN
1902 - 1971Arne Emil Jacobsen is a Danish architect and designer. He is one of the most influential 20th-century designers, and embodies the so-called "functionalist" movement.
